One problem with a lot of bosses in Elden Ring is the lack of attack delay. It makes the fights feel more fluid, but also more frustrating. For Rennala it's especially so, because she can just spam spells at you--most of which are homing.
My advice? Poise break or bust. Get a weapon that can shatter her stance so she can't let off spell chains.
If you don't have a build around that, try Banished Knight Engvall. He's tanky during the early game and does a lot of poise damage with his halberd, with the added bonus of getting to watch him give children the people's elbow during the 1st phase. If you can't obtain that, the Lone Wolves summon also helps thanks to their staggering effect.

Blood loss also works quite well, from what i've heard. Bloodhound's fang or a greatsword with Bloody Slash from the Fort Haight questline should do the trick.

On my first run as a mage, this was a really bad matchup. I got demolished hard. It was before I knew about Meteorite staff and Rock Sling.
Since magic was useless, I had to think of alternatives, so what I did, I used the +8 Halberd from the Revenger encounter and slapped Spectral Lance on it. It made the second phase a breeze.
For the first phase, I used Misericorde with Frost. When she goes into bubble again, the freeze is gone and can be reapplied for that sweet %HP damage.
